Qu'est-ce que Point de transition d'entrée ?
Point de transition d'entrée The designated waypoint where an aircraft changes from domestic to oceanic or remote-airspace procedures and communications.
Source: ICAO Doc 9432, FAA PCG
How is “Point de transition d'entrée” Used in Practice?
Shanwick, ELY123 estime le Point de transition d'entrée DOGAL à 1320 Zulu, demande clairance océanique et confirme la disponibilité HF.
